Turkish terms categorized by the manner and context in which they are used by speakers.
- Category:Turkish archaic terms: Turkish terms that are no longer in general use but still encountered in older literature and still sometimes used for special effect.
- Category:Turkish childish terms: Turkish terms that are typically only used by, or to, children.
- Category:Turkish colloquialisms: Turkish terms that are likely to be used primarily in casual conversation rather than in more formal written works, speeches, and discourse.
- Category:Turkish dated terms: Turkish terms that are no longer fashionable, thus are anachronistic.
- Category:Turkish derogatory terms: Turkish terms that are intended to disparage, demean, insult or offend.
- Category:Turkish dialectal terms: Turkish terms that are not used in standard language but only in dialects.
- Category:Turkish endearing terms: Turkish terms that are used to show affection or endearment to another person.
- Category:Turkish formal terms: Turkish terms whose use is typically restricted to polite, ceremonious, non-casual contexts.
- Category:Turkish higher register terms: Turkish terms belonging to a higher linguistic register, such as literary terms; such terms are somewhat less common or known.
- Category:Turkish historical terms: Turkish terms that refer to obsolete things or concepts.
- Category:Turkish humorous terms: Turkish terms that are humorous, amusing or joking.
- Category:Turkish informal terms: Turkish terms whose use is typically restricted to casual, non‐ceremonious conversations.
- Category:Turkish nonstandard terms: Turkish terms that are considered improper, incorrect or commonly misused.
- Category:Turkish obsolete terms: Turkish terms that are no longer in current use, but found in older texts.
- Category:Turkish offensive terms: Turkish terms that are typically considered to offend people.
- Category:Turkish placeholder terms: Turkish terms used to refer to items for which one does not know or cannot recall the name, or is unable to or does not care to specify precisely.
- Category:Turkish poetic terms: Turkish terms whose usage is typically restricted to works of poetry.
- Category:Turkish proscribed terms: Turkish terms whose usage is proscribed; thus, they are considered wrong according to prescriptive sources.
- Category:Turkish rustic terms: Turkish terms whose use is typically restricted rural speech.
- Category:Turkish short forms: Turkish terms that are short forms of other terms, often used informally.
- Category:Turkish slang: Turkish colloquial terms that are typically used to mark membership in a cultural subgroup.
- Category:Turkish superseded forms: Turkish forms that have been superseded by other forms due to changes in spelling conventions.
- Category:Turkish technical terms: Turkish terms that are usually or exclusively used in technical/scientific writing.
- Category:Turkish terms of address: Turkish terms used to refer to another person.
- Category:Turkish terms with archaic senses: Turkish terms that are no longer in general use but still encountered in older literature and still sometimes used for special effect.
- Category:Turkish terms with historical senses: Turkish terms with senses that refer to things or concepts mainly known for their historical value.
- Category:Turkish terms with obsolete senses: Turkish terms that are no longer in current use, but found in older texts.
- Category:Turkish terms with rare senses: Turkish rarely used terms or terms with rarely used senses.
- Category:Turkish terms with uncommon senses: Turkish uncommonly used terms or terms with uncommonly used senses.
- Category:Turkish trademarks: Turkish terms that identify legal entities, their products and services, by means of legal protection — to some extent, in a number of jurisdictions — against unauthorized use of the terms.
- Category:Turkish uncommon terms: Turkish uncommonly used terms.
- Category:Turkish vulgarities: Turkish terms whose tone (rather than the meaning) is offensive to polite company.
